Our Drupal Applications Team, along with a robust community of open source contributors, is on a mission to also make Drupal the world's most user-friendly CMS. We are seeking an experienced front-end React engineer with an eye for design and a passion for creating highly polished web applications optimized for user experience. Acquia is seeking a Senior Front End Software Engineer to implement modern, user-centric applications, in a fast-paced software environment. We thrive on innovation, collaboration, and an agile mindset and processes.
Responsibilities:
Collaborate with an amazing team of expert frontend and backend developers.
Write quality, maintainable code using front-end best practices.
Participate in the agile development process through technical discussions, daily stand-up meetings, code demos, and retrospectives
Recommend tools, techniques, and processes to continuously improve the front-end platform
Work with the User Experience (UX) team to ensure technical feasibility and visual consistency
Work with the front end tooling and build process
Implement Figma designs created by Acquia's UX team and then collaborate with that team and with the other engineers on iterating and refining the user experience.
Work in public. We build many open source projects with public repositories and a public issue queue.
Advocate for and build community consensus around various design and implementation decisions. This includes sometimes changing your mind on what you think the best approach is as new information and feedback comes in, and sometimes explaining and defending your recommendations when others disagree.
Write thorough test coverage when code moves beyond the proof of concept stage.
Work with teammates and engineering and product managers to determine priorities and timelines.
